Grace in Routine

In the rush of life, it’s easy to forget that grace isn’t something that only happens on Sundays or in big spiritual moments. It’s in the small moments, the daily rhythms, where grace finds us.

I used to think that faith was about grand gestures. I thought I had to be perfect for it to be meaningful. But over time, I learned that grace doesn’t require perfection. It simply requires presence.

I’ve found that I’m closest to God in the middle of the everyday. Whether I’m waking up, folding laundry, or sitting in stillness, faith moves with me. It’s not a rigid set of rules; it’s a rhythm that flows in and out of my life.

My daily routine has become a place where I invite God into everything — from my morning prayer to the way I approach work. The rhythm of my routine is where I find peace.

Grace isn’t always loud. It’s found in the quiet, the small, the still moments of our daily lives. So, let’s make space for it — every single day.
